#56d1f1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56d1f1 is composed of 33.7% red, 82% green and 94.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.3%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.5% black. It has a hue angle of 192.4 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 64.1%. #56d1f1 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00a3e3.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

● #56d1f1 color description : Soft cyan.
#56d1f1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56d1f1 has RGB values of R:86, G:209, B:241 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.13,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 5689841.

Shades and Tints of #56d1f1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0c is the darkest color, while #f9fd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#56d1f1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a3a4a4 is the less saturated color, while #4fd5f8 is the most saturated one.
